#. name:Single
#: DB:release_group_primary_type/description:2
msgctxt "release_group_primary_type"
msgid ""
"<p>A single has different definitions depending on the market it is released "
"for.</p>\n"
"\n"
"<ul>\n"
"<li>In the US market, a single typically has one main song and possibly a "
"handful of additional tracks or remixes of the main track; the single is "
"usually named after its main song; the single is primarily released to get "
"radio play and to promote release sales.</li>\n"
"<li>The U.K. market (also Australia and Europe) is similar to the US market, "
"however singles are often released as a two disc set, with each disc sold "
"separately. They also sometimes have a longer version of the single (often "
"combining the tracks from the two disc version) which is very similar to the "
"US style single, and this is referred to as a \"maxi-single\". (In some "
"cases the maxi-single is longer than the release the single comes from!)</"
"li>\n"
"<li>The Japanese market is much more single driven. The defining factor is "
"typically the length of the single and the price it is sold at. Up until "
"1995 it was common that these singles would be released using a mini-cd "
"format, which is basically a much smaller CD typically 8 cm in diameter. "
"Around 1995 the 8cm single was phased out, and the standard 12cm CD single "
"is more common now; generally re-releases of singles from pre-1995 will be "
"released on the 12cm format, even if they were originally released on the "
"8cm format. Japanese singles often come with instrumental versions of the "
"songs and also have maxi-singles like the UK with remixed versions of the "
"songs. Sometimes a maxi-single will have more tracks than an EP but as it's "
"all alternate versions of the same 2-3 songs it is still classified as a "
"single.</li>\n"
"</ul>\n"
"\n"
"<p>There are other variations of the single called a \"split single\" where "
"songs by two different artists are released on the one disc, typically vinyl."
"</p>"
